七叶笔记 » 电子书 » 计算机组成原理:面向实践能力培养(第4版) pdf

计算机组成原理:面向实践能力培养(第4版) pdf

  本书为“十二五”普通高等教育本科*规划教材。本书以当前主流微型计算机技术为背景,以建立系统级的整机概念为目的,深入介绍计算机各功能子系统的逻辑组成和工作机制。全书共7章。第1章概述计算机的基本概念、发展历程和系统的硬件、软件组织及计算机相关的性能指标;第2章介绍数据信息的表示、运算和校验方法;第3章介绍CPU子系统的工作原理、设计实例和多核等前沿技术;第4章介绍存储子系统的存储原理、主存设计和性能改进措施;第5章介绍I/O子系统,包括接口、总线以及中断、DMA和通道等I/O传输控制方式;第6章介绍显示器等常见输入/输出设备;第7章以一个硬件系统模型的设计作为全书总结。本书可作为高等院校计算机及相关专业“计算机组成原理”及相关课程的教材,也可作为从事计算机专业的工程技术人员的参考书。
  纪禄平,男,电子科技大学副教授。目前主要的科研方向: 神经网络,如PCNN和CNN等; 图像处理与模式识别,如场景分析和人脸识别、指纹识别等。
目 录
第1章 概论1
1.1 计算机的基本概念1
1.1.1 信息的数字化表示2
1.1.2 存储程序工作方式5
1.1.3 计算机的分类6
1.2 计算机的诞生和发展8
1.2.1 冯·诺依曼体系8
1.2.2 计算机发展历程9
1.2.3 未来的发展趋势12
1.3 计算机系统的组织13
1.3.1 硬件系统13
1.3.2 软件系统18
1.3.3 硬件、软件系统层次结构20
1.3.4 硬件、软件功能划分与逻辑等价22
1.4 计算机的特点与性能指标23
1.4.1 计算机的特点23
1.4.2 计算机的主要性能指标24
习题127
第2章 数据的表示、运算和校验29
2.1 数值型数据的表示29
2.1.1 进位计数制29
2.1.2 带符号数的表示35
2.1.3 定点数与浮点数40
2.2 字符型数据的表示46
2.3 运算方法48
2.3.1 定点加减运算48
2.3.2 溢出的判断与移位50
2.3.3 定点乘法运算54
2.3.4 定点除法运算60
2.3.5 浮点四则运算65
2.4 常用的数据校验方法68
2.4.1 奇偶校验68
2.4.2 海明校验69
2.4.3 循环冗余校验71
习题273
第3章 CPU子系统76
3.1 CPU概述77
3.1.1 CPU的硬件结构模型77
3.1.2 基本功能与控制方式83
3.1.3 外部连接与I/O控制任务88
3.1.4 CPU设计步骤89
3.1.5 CPU的发展历程89
3.2 指令系统92
3.2.1 CISC与RISC92
3.2.2 指令格式93
3.2.3 寻址方式98
3.2.4 指令的功能和类型114
3.3 运算部件与运算器123
3.3.1 加法单元123
3.3.2 加法器与进位逻辑124
3.3.3 算术逻辑运算部件126
3.3.4 运算器的组织130
3.4 模型机CPU设计方法132
3.4.1 模型机指令系统132
3.4.2 基本部件与数据通路136
3.4.3 指令流程与微命令140
3.4.4 组合逻辑控制154
3.4.5 微程序控制165
3.5 MIPS32架构CPU设计实例184
3.5.1 MIPS32指令架构185
3.5.2 基本的组成部件190
3.5.3 单周期模式193
3.5.4 多周期模式205
3.5.5 指令的时间特性223
3.6 提升CPU性能的高新技术228
3.6.1 流水线技术228
3.6.2 SMT与超线程232
3.6.3 多核技术233
3.7 经典处理器介绍236
3.7.1 Intel 8086/8088 CPU237
3.7.2 Intel 80386/80486 CPU240
3.7.3 Pentium微处理器243
3.7.4 Alpha微处理器244
3.7.5 CRAY-1246
3.7.6 Transputer247
习题3248
第4章 存储子系统252
4.1 存储子系统概述252
4.1.1 存储系统的层次结构252
4.1.2 物理存储器与虚拟存储器256
4.1.3 存储器的分类256
4.1.4 存储器的技术指标259
4.2 半导体存储原理260
4.2.1 双极型存储单元260
4.2.2 静态存储器263
4.2.3 动态存储器267
4.2.4 半导体只读存储器272
4.3 主存储器的组织276
4.3.1 主存的设计原则276
4.3.2 主存的逻辑设计278
4.3.3 主存的外部连接方式281
4.3.4 常见的主存芯片技术283
4.3.5 存储器的刷新与校验286
4.4 磁表面存储原理289
4.4.1 存储介质与磁头289
4.4.2 读写原理290
4.4.3 磁记录的编码方式292
4.5 磁盘存储器及其接口296
4.5.1 软盘存储器297
4.5.2 硬盘存储器300
4.5.3 技术指标与数据校验308
4.5.4 磁盘适配器310
4.6 光学存储原理及器件314
4.6.1 光存储原理314
4.6.2 光盘存储器316
4.6.3 光盘驱动器及其发展方向317
4.7 存储系统性能的改进措施320
4.7.1 高速缓冲存储器320
4.7.2 虚拟存储器326
4.7.3 双端口存储器331
4.7.4 并行存储器332
4.7.5 联想存储器336
习题4337
第5章 总线与输入/输出子系统340
5.1 输入/输出子系统概述340
5.1.1 总线简介341
5.1.2 接口的功能与类型342
5.1.3 输入/输出控制方式345
5.2 总线347
5.2.1 总线的特性与分类348
5.2.2 总线的标准350
5.2.3 总线的设计要素351
5.2.4 PCI总线介绍358
5.3 直接程序传送模式360
5.4 中断处理模式362
5.4.1 中断的基本概念与应用362
5.4.2 中断请求与优先级裁决366
5.4.3 中断响应与中断服务程序372
5.4.4 中断接口的逻辑模型378
5.4.5 典型中断接口举例381
5.5 DMA模式与接口384
5.5.1 DMA方式的基本概念384
5.5.2 DMA控制器与接口的连接387
5.5.3 DMA控制器的组成391
5.5.4 DMA传输操作过程394
5.5.5 典型DMA接口举例395
5.6 IOP和PPU模式401
5.6.1 通道的系统结构401
5.6.2 通道的类型402
5.6.3 通道的工作原理403
习题5405
第6章 输入/输出设备407
6.1 输入/输出设备概述407
6.1.1 输入/输出设备的一般功能407
6.1.2 输入/输出设备的类型408
6.1.3 输入/输出设备与主机的信息交换411
6.2 键盘及接口412
6.2.1 键盘的类型412
6.2.2 硬件扫描键盘415
6.2.3 软件扫描键盘416
6.3 显示设备及接口419
6.3.1 显示器的分类419
6.3.2 显示器的成像原理420
6.3.3 CRT显示器427
6.3.4 LCD显示器433
6.3.5 显示适配器及工作原理439
6.4 打印设备及接口444
6.4.1 打印设备概述444
6.4.2 打印机的性能指标445
6.4.3 点阵针式打印机446
6.4.4 喷墨打印机450
6.4.5 激光打印机453
6.4.6 打印机适配器455
6.4.7 3D打印技术简介456
6.5 其他输入/输出设备457
6.5.1 光学字符识别设备457
6.5.2 图形图像输入设备458
6.5.3 语音识别设备460
6.5.4 条形码与二维码识别仪461
习题6464
第7章 计算机硬件系统模型465
7.1 模型机系统及信号互连465
7.1.1 系统组成465
7.1.2 系统总线466
7.1.3 各部件的信号线467
7.2 模型机典型I/O操作举例471
7.2.1 直接程序传输方式的I/O操作471
7.2.2 中断方式下的I/O操作472
7.2.3 DMA方式下的I/O操作473
7.3 系统配置举例474
习题7476
参考文献477

计算机组成原理:面向实践能力培养(第4版)pdf
[打开微信]->[扫描左侧二维码]->[关注 AlwaysBeCoding ] 输入"857" 获取提取码
如果取消关注本公众号,即使再次关注,也将无法提供本服务!

相关文章